Sonic the Hedgehog, the central figure, is more than just a video game character; he is a cultural icon. Created by Sega in 1991 to rival Nintendo’s Mario, Sonic quickly became a symbol of speed and rebellion. His blue fur, attributed to Sega’s corporate color, and his spiky quills, designed for a streamlined appearance, immediately set him apart. The character’s backstory involves his transformation into a super-fast hedgehog due to exposure to chaos emeralds, mystical objects with incredible power. Dr. Eggman, also known as Dr. Robotnik, represents the antithesis of Sonics values. He seeks to conquer the world and transform its inhabitants into robots, symbolizing the dangers of unchecked technological advancement and environmental destruction. The conflict between Sonic and Dr. Eggman is a recurring theme, representing the eternal struggle between good and evil, freedom and control. The supporting characters each have their own significant roles. Tails, a two-tailed fox, is Sonic’s loyal sidekick and a skilled mechanic. Knuckles, an echidna, initially an antagonist, later becomes a trusted ally. Amy Rose, a pink hedgehog, is Sonic’s self-proclaimed girlfriend and a passionate advocate for justice.
